Category Archives: 2087

String.IsNullOrEmpty : update on that nasty null reference exception

Back in April 2006, I blogged about a nasty JIT compiler optimisation that would cause String.IsNullOrEmpty to throw a null reference exception;  ironic really given that is the very thing you’d use the IsNullOrEmpty method to check against.  Well since … Continue reading

Posted in 2087, 491, 493, 5726, 6183, 6184, 7099, 7341 | Leave a comment

New release of Snippet Editor

Snippet Editor 2.1 is now released on codeplex: http://www.codeplex.com/SnippetEditor   Apart from the few minor bug fixes, it includes improved search and now support for Visual Studio 2010 as well as 2008 and 2005. I’ve also added a “buy me … Continue reading

Posted in 2087, 491, 493, 5726, 6092, 6183, 7099, 7341, 8917, 9583 | 1 Comment

Snippet Editor is now on CodePlex

I’ve just finished uploading the Snippet Editor to CodePlex http://www.codeplex.com/SnippetEditor It includes some minor bug fixes from the previous release. Enjoy And Merry XMas

Posted in 2087, 491, 493, 5726, 6092, 6183, 7099, 7341, 8917 | Leave a comment

.NET 3.5 SP1 source code

When Visual Studio 2008 SP1 was released it didn’t have the source code for the framework like the original version of 2008 had. Well now it has !!  Actually it was released almost two weeks ago.

Posted in 2087, 491, 6183, 7099, 7341 | Leave a comment

Microsoft continues to treat VB as a 2nd class citizen

It’s bad enough when the Windows Live team continually releases their SDKs omitting VB, but when XNA 3.0 CTP is released and STILL NO VB support, it’s getting beyond a joke.  XNA 3 is for Visual Studio 2008 and lets … Continue reading

Posted in 2087, 491, 494, 6183, 7099, 7341 | 8 Comments

Where’s the .NET framework ?

In putting together some virtual machines for testing on hyper-v, I was amazed and disappointed to find that Microsoft is NOT pushing out the .NET framework any more.  On Windows XP, windows update offers only .NET 1.1 and 2.0.  Vista … Continue reading

Posted in 2087, 491, 6183, 7341 | 1 Comment

Auto properties : What ifs …

Paul Vick posted a speculative post as to Automatically Implemented properties for VB10.  Although it’s kind of nice, it really is just a minor modification from what C# did in 3.0 and misses a lot of the “what if” scenarios … Continue reading

Posted in 2087, 491, 5726 | 4 Comments

Can’t get no VB Action ?

Paul Stovell finally notices the lack of support for statement lambdas in VB9.  Unfortunately Vb9 only supports lambda expressions such as can be expressed in today’s expression trees.  .NET 4.0 will most probably include support for lambda statements, and hopefully … Continue reading

Posted in 2087, 2088, 491, 5726 | Leave a comment

Using the Microsoft.VisualStudio.Zip assembly

I got an email today asking about the use of the Microsoft.VisualStudio.Zip assembly. Hi, my name is XXXXXX and I’m from XXXXX. I’m writing a custom .Vsi writer and I saw that in the Code Snippet Editor for VB 2008 … Continue reading

Posted in 2087, 491, 494 | 1 Comment

Windows Live team continues insults at VB’ers …

After my post about the first set of insults from the Windows Live team and the Search API samples, it was nice to see some VB samples released.  Sadly though they were just the C# samples run through an automated … Continue reading

Posted in 2087, 491, 493, 494, 5726, 6183, 7099 | 2 Comments